New Sweden: Sweden's Lost Colony in America

6 min26 juli 2026

In 1638, Sweden launched a small but audacious colonial venture across the Atlantic, planting the colony of New Sweden on the Delaware River. Led by former Dutch director Peter Minuit, the expedition aboard the ships Kalmar Nyckel and Fogel Grip established Fort Christina near present-day Wilmington, Delaware. Over the next seventeen years, Swedish and Finnish settlers traded furs and tobacco with the Lenape, introduced the log cabin to North America, and attempted to build a Lutheran outpost in the New World. Governor Johan Printz ruled with an iron hand, but the colony's small size and the hostility of neighboring Dutch and English colonies led to its conquest by Peter Stuyvesant in 1655. Despite its short life, New Sweden left a lasting imprint on American culture and architecture.
